A keen traveler himself, Frederic Marlett Bell-Smith was born and studied in London before immigrating to Canada in 1867. Other than the mode of transportation and the style of clothing, not much has changed since this depiction of The Changing of the Guard which was painted in 1919. This intricate watercolour is an excellent example of Bell-Smith’s incredible artistic talent for capturing daily life in London. Working mainly in watercolours, his skills are exemplified in the detail found in all of his works from small to large scale. Each painting is delicate and refined, and treated with a distinctly charming composition.
